Output 8279970886fa11049b9e96eeea25f5938d0c6317c1524af58ccc203674f29c1c:8

value
2843409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64202558d766d33055cc56f2a3f2051a9597a771 OP_EQUAL
address
3ApS1GACTZGgWEHENNtp9bHWQ1xr6y33CU
transaction
8279970886fa11049b9e96eeea25f5938d0c6317c1524af58ccc203674f29c1c
confirmations
263794
spent
true